Transaction 21cf2e0a813b9461e0d095ee95012095fff2795331cabd7032bde5952ebcc783
1 Input
2 Outputs
- 21cf2e0a813b9461e0d095ee95012095fff2795331cabd7032bde5952ebcc783:0
- 21cf2e0a813b9461e0d095ee95012095fff2795331cabd7032bde5952ebcc783:1
value 3158710
address 3HJzsGyUhtpVpuwR7kC9cVFD8iNevA7TJ5
value 100000
address 148p52S9AZmaiQ1nSuAhJe8khXWZcS6Wn1